| Facilities: Restrooms and a picnic area are provided at Chipeta Lakes State Wildlife Area. Reservations: Reservations are not needed or accepted to visit Chipeta Lakes State Wildlife Area. Best Time To Visit: Chipeta Lakes State Wildlife Area is open year-round. Fees: There are no fees to enter a State Wildlife Refuge. There are fees to obtain fishing and hunting licenses. Please contact the Denver office for further information. Accessibility: This area is handicap accessible. Rules: Users of wildlife areas are reminded to check current hunting, fishing, and land use regulations when planning to use an area for any purpose. Directions: To get to Chipeta Lakes State Wildlife Area from Montrose, go 3 miles south on Highway 550 to Chipeta Drive, then turn right and go north 0.5 miles to the property on the right. |
